> Leafing through some books, something which I had been meaning to ask
>about was brought to my attention - Nepenthes distillatoria? Some books show
>it
>as being a synonymous name for another species, whilst others , a destinct
>species found on Sri Lanka. Can anyone (I think Jan can!) help clear this up
>for me?

This is what the www page says:

G: + Nepenthes {L.}
TG: [Nepenthes distillatoria {L.}]

i.e. _N.d._ is even the typus generis of _Nepenthes_ (so it ought to be
valid).

N: [Nepenthes distillatoria {auct. non L.: Brion}]
P: Belg.Hortic.5:196 (1855)
S: =[Nepenthes madagascariensis {Poir.}]

N: [Nepenthes distillatoria {auct. non L.: Jack}]
P: Comp.Bot.Mag.1:271 (1835)
S: =[Nepenthes gracilis {Korth.}]

N: [Nepenthes distillatoria {auct. non L.: Jeanneney}]
P: Nouv.Caled.Agrc.:92 (1894)
S: =[Nepenthes vieillardii {Hook.f.}]

N: +[Nepenthes distillatoria {L.}]
P: Sp.Pl.1.Ed.:955 (1753)
T: Ceylon, Koenig s.n. (?C)
L: Ceylon

N: [Nepenthes distillatoria {auct. non L.: R.Grah.}]
P: Edinb.N.Phil.J.3:371 (1827)
S: =[Nepenthes khasiana {Hook.f.}]

N: [Nepenthes distillatoria {auct. non L.: Steud.}]
P: Nom.2.Ed.2:190 (1841)
S: =[Nepenthes mirabilis {(Lour.) Druce}]

N: [Nepenthes distillatoria {auct. non L.: Wall.}]
P: Cat.:No.2244 (1828)
S: =[Nepenthes distillatoria {L.}] /[Nepenthes gracilis {Korth.}]

i.e. _N.d._ in the sense of its original description by Linnaeus is the
valid and accepted name for the plant from Ceylon (Sri Lanka) but it has
been applied to (at least) 5 other taxa in 6 different circumscriptions
later, all of which were based on a wrong concept of the species _N.d._ not
including the type. I think the reference you found (showing N.d to be a
synonym) cites one of these cases. However, as none of the latter concepts
was followed by a majority of authors, the Linnaean name cannot be regarded
as an ambiguous one. Thus, it is correct to retain it as valid.
